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age

Beyond the obvious signs of water damage, there are several warning signs you should be aware of to prevent costly repairs.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s! Act quickly to prevent long-term dam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and damage. If you notice a persistent odor in your home,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the smell! It could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your floors,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s! It could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on walls and 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s! It could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s! It could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Cracks in Walls and Foundations

Cracks in walls and foundations can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any cracks,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s! It could be a sign of a more significant issue.

Water Damage v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Y repairs are usually enough for minor water damage.
Major water damage (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Major water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ure proper drying and repair.
Water damage with structural damage No Yes Water damage with structural damage need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age with m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ective remediation.
Water damage with electrical issues No Yes Water damage with electrical issues needs specialized expertise to ensure safe and effective repair.
Water damage with asbestos or lead No Yes Water damage with asbestos or lead needs specialized expertise and equipment to ensure safe and effective remediation.

With Structural Repair After Water Damage, it’s essential to know when to call a professional. While minor water damage can be handled DIY, major water damage, structural damage, mold growth, electrical issues, and asbestos or lead need specialized expertise and equipment to ensure safe and effective repair.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ost in Sanger, CA

The cost of Structural Repair After Water Damage can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sanger, CA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a personalized estimate today! Our team will work with you to create a customized plan to fit your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Structural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of materials used
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old present
Electrical Repair $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, type of electrical issue
